原文:js 原型链 prototype __proto__

说明 函数 Function 才有prototype属性,对象 除Object 拥有 proto 。 prototype与 proto 区别 示例: 控制台输出: proto 指向 示例: 控制台输出: 原型链 是 proto 指向的一条指针链 查找属性时,首先先查找自身属性,找不到的话,在查找原型链上的属性。但是不会查找自身的prototype属性。 示例代码: 示例: prototype p ...

2018-12-26 23:23 0 887 推荐指数:

查看详情

js原型原型,以及__proto__prototype属性

__proto__prototype属性: 1、__proto__属性: 在JS里,万物皆对象(函数是对象、原型也是对象...)。对象都具有属性__proto__,这个属性会指向该对象的原型。 2、prototype属性: 除此之外,函数(Function)也是对象,而且函数除了上面 ...

Mon Jun 10 22:00:00 CST 2019 0 2109
JavaScript原型原型prototype 与 __proto__

一、函数对象 所有引用类型(函数、数组、对象)都拥有__proto__属性(隐式原型) 所有函数拥有 prototype 属性(显式原型)(仅限函数) 原型对象:拥有 prototype 属性的对象,在定义函数时就被创建 关于 prototype ...

Fri Jul 05 02:13:00 CST 2019 0 1033
Javascript中的原型prototype、__proto__的关系

javascript 2016-10-06 1120 9 上图是本宝宝用Illustrator制作的可视化信息图,希望能帮你理清Javascript对象与__proto__prototype原型之间的关系。如果暂时看不懂也没关系,这篇文章让你从0变成 ...

Thu Oct 13 17:28:00 CST 2016 8 2364
JSprototype和__proto__

,__proto__是对象的内置属性),是JS内部使用寻找原型的属性。 用chrome和FF都可以访问到对象的_ ...

Fri Feb 01 23:37:00 CST 2013 10 28242
js里的__proto__prototype

1.在JS里,万物皆对象。方法(Function)是对象,方法的原型(Function.prototype)是对象。因此,它们都会具有对象共有的特点。即:对象具有属性proto,可称为隐式原型,一个对象的隐式原型指向构造该对象的构造函数的原型,这也保证了实例能够访问在构造函数原型中定义的属性和方法 ...

Wed Jul 08 19:50:00 CST 2020 0 728
大白话通俗易懂的讲解javascript原型原型(__proto__prototype、constructor的区别)

  javascript原型原型js中的重点也是难点,理论上来说应该是属于面向对象编程的基础知识,那么我们今天为什么要来讲这个呢?(因为我也忘了,最近看资料才揭开面纱…… 哈哈哈)      好了,直接进入正文。在js的编程世界中,万物皆对象;不管你是数组还是函数还是对象,都是属于对象 ...

Sat Sep 07 23:57:00 CST 2019 0 819
JS中的prototype和__proto__

在开始之前要明确一点,“在JS里,万物皆对象”,方法(Function)是对象,方法的原型(Function.prototype)也是对象。因此,它们都会具有对象共有的特点。 一、prototype和__proto__分别是什么? prototype(显式原型)是对象的一个 ...

Wed Oct 18 00:05:00 CST 2017 6 502
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M